My little one had this on his face as of 4 months. It was so sad to watch. We got him silk mittens which helped. Also prescribed creams from the doctors which we had to lather on multiple times a day.
We also tried a few different brands of milk (started on aptamil, tried hipp) and noticed he was likely reacting to the fish oils in the milk so we settled on kendamil, which is fish oil free. I'm allergic to fish myself, so it made sense.
We also stopped wearing perfume around him, just incase it was that he was sensitive too. We also took away anything polyester as we found out that can release chemicals and cause skin reactions. He's 13 months now and has been sleeping with a Teddy for 2 weeks and suddenly broken out in rashes on his face, we've stopped the use of the Teddy and the rashes seem to be healing so his skin definitely doesn't like polyester!
So it could be the milk, but then be aware of what's happening around him as it could be something external irritating his skin. I hope this helps!🙏🏼
